Ingredients
- Pizza Dough
- Pizza Sauce
- Cheese (Mozzarella, Cheddar, Provolone, or a blend of cheeses)
- Fillings (Pepperoni, ground beef, chicken, bell peppers, onions, mushrooms)
- Italian seasoning
- Garlic powder
- Salt
- Cooking spray
Instructions
- Prepare the Dough: If you're using store-bought dough, roll it out on a floured surface until it's about ¼ inch thick. If you're making your own, follow your recipe to prepare the dough.
- Cut the Dough: Use a pizza cutter or a sharp knife to cut the dough into squares, about 3 inches by 3 inches. You can adjust the size based on your preference.
- Add Fillings: Place a spoonful of pizza sauce in the center of each square, then add cheese and your choice of fillings. Be careful not to overfill, or they may burst while cooking.
- Seal the Rolls: Fold the dough over to form a triangle or a rectangle, depending on your cut, and press the edges together to seal. You can crimp the edges with a fork for a decorative touch.
- Preheat the Air Fryer: Preheat your air fryer to 375°F (190°C) for about 5 minutes. This step ensures that your pizza rolls cook evenly.
- Air Fry the Rolls: Lightly spray the air fryer basket with cooking spray to prevent sticking. Place the pizza rolls in a single layer in the basket. Spray the tops lightly with cooking spray to help them crisp up.
- Cook: Air fry the pizza rolls for 8-10 minutes, flipping them halfway through. They should be golden brown and crispy when done.
- Serve: Once cooked, remove the rolls from the air fryer and let them cool for a minute. Serve them warm with extra pizza sauce for dipping!
- Prep Time: 15 mins
- Cook Time: 10 mins
